在WiFi环境下Shadowsocks无法正常工作解决方案

引言

在使用Shadowsocks的过程中,许多用户会遇到在WiFi环境下Shadowsocks无法正常工作的情况。无论是在家中、学校还是公共场所的WiFi环境中,连接问题都可能会导致用户无法访问特定网站或服务。本文将深入探讨这一问题的原因以及相应的解决方案。

什么是Shadowsocks?

Shadowsocks是一种加密的代理工具,广泛用于绕过网络封锁和访问受限制的内容。它能够为用户提供隐私保护和更快的网络连接。尽管Shadowsocks有许多优点,但在WiFi环境下,某些因素可能会导致其不正常工作。

Shadowsocks无法在WiFi下正常工作的常见原因

1. WiFi信号弱

  • WiFi信号不稳定或弱可能会导致Shadowsocks连接不稳定。
  • 使用WiFi时,请确保您的信号强度足够。

2. 防火墙设置

  • 某些WiFi网络会有防火墙限制,阻止Shadowsocks的连接。
  • 您可以尝试更改路由器的防火墙设置。

3. 代理服务器配置错误

  • 检查Shadowsocks的服务器地址和端口设置是否正确。
  • 确保所使用的加密方法与服务器一致。

4. 网络DNS问题

  • 使用不稳定的DNS服务器可能会导致连接失败。
  • 尝试更换为公共DNS,如Google DNS或Cloudflare DNS。

5. 连接设备的网络限制

  • 某些公共WiFi会对连接设备施加限制,例如时间限制或带宽限制。
  • 可以尝试连接其他WiFi网络,检查问题是否仍然存在。

如何解决Shadowsocks在WiFi下不工作的问题

1. 检查WiFi信号强度

  • 尝试靠近路由器以提高信号强度。
  • 使用WiFi信号增强器来改善信号覆盖。

2. 调整防火墙设置

  • 登录到路由器管理界面,检查防火墙设置。
  • 根据需要允许Shadowsocks通过防火墙。

3. 验证代理设置

  • 确认Shadowsocks客户端的设置。
  • 进入设置界面,确保服务器地址和端口号正确。

4. 更改DNS服务器

  • 在设备的网络设置中更改DNS。
  • 使用如下DNS服务器:
    • Google DNS:8.8.8.8, 8.8.4.4
    • Cloudflare DNS:1.1.1.1, 1.0.0.1

5. 更换网络

  • 尝试使用其他WiFi网络,例如手机热点,查看问题是否得到解决。
  • 如果问题依然存在,可能是Shadowsocks本身的问题。

其他常见问题

为什么我的Shadowsocks只能在移动数据下工作,而在WiFi下不行?

这种情况通常与WiFi网络的设置有关,可能是路由器的防火墙设置阻止了Shadowsocks的正常工作。尝试调整路由器设置,或更改DNS服务器。

如何查看Shadowsocks的日志以找出问题所在?

在Shadowsocks客户端中,可以找到“日志”或“调试”选项,查看连接错误信息。这有助于确定是网络问题还是配置错误。

我是否需要经常更改Shadowsocks的服务器?

如果经常遇到连接问题,可以尝试更换不同的服务器,有些服务器可能因使用人数过多而导致速度慢或不稳定。

如何优化Shadowsocks的使用体验?

  • 定期检查和更新Shadowsocks客户端。
  • 选择延迟低的服务器进行连接。
  • 使用加密方式更高的协议,以提高安全性。

结论

通过以上的分析与解决方案,您应该能够解决在WiFi环境下使用Shadowsocks时遇到的问题。确保定期检查您的设置和网络环境,能有效提高您使用Shadowsocks的体验。如果问题仍然存在,考虑寻求专业的技术支持。

正文完